Fine-Tuning Item Pricing for Maximum Profit
Pricing your items strategically is crucial for attaining maximum profit. It's a balancing act between drawing in customers and securing profitability.
First, analyze your costs thoroughly. Include production expenses, delivery, and any other incidental fees.
Next, assess your target market and their desire to spend. Conduct market research to grasp competitor pricing and customer expectations.
You can try out different pricing methods, such as cost-plus pricing, to find what works best for your goods.
Continuously review your sales data and adjust your prices accordingly. Remember, the goal is to enhance profit without discouraging customers.

Nurturing Customer Relationships for Repeat Sales
Building robust customer relationships is paramount for any business looking to achieve sustainable growth. When customers have a positive experience, they're tend to become repeat purchasers. This means prioritizing on communication beyond the initial transaction.
A effective approach involves implementing a selection of methods. One such strategy is personalization, which involves customizing your communications to individual customer preferences. This could comprise delivering targeted promotions based on their past purchases or purchasing behavior.
Additionally, strengthening a sense of belonging around your brand can promote customer engagement. This can be accomplished through creating discussion boards where customers can interact with each other and share their experiences.
- Keep in mind: Providing top-notch customer service is vital. This entails being responsive customer inquiries and resolving any issues they may have in a efficient manner.
- Continuously engage with your customers through newsletter. This is a great way to stay connected with your product and share valuable content.
Ultimately, managing customer relationships is a ongoing process that demands dedication. By utilizing the right methods, you can foster loyal relationships with your customers, leading to increased repeat sales and overall business prosperity.

Streamlining Order Fulfillment Processes for Increased Efficiency
In today's fast-paced retail landscape, optimizing order fulfillment processes is paramount to achieving success. By implementing strategic strategies, businesses can drastically improve efficiency and enhance customer satisfaction. One key area for improvement is the automation of repetitive tasks, such as order picking and packing. Through the utilization of tools like warehouse management software, businesses can streamline these operations and reduce manual efforts.
Furthermore, implementing real-time tracking systems allows customers to monitor their orders, providing increased transparency and peace of mind. By prioritizing efficient order fulfillment, businesses can improve customer loyalty and drive sustainable growth in the long run.

Building a High-Performing Sales Team
To nurture a high-performing sales team, start by selecting top candidates. Look for individuals with a proven track record of achievement, drive for sales, and strong relationship-building skills.
Once you have gathered your team, implement a comprehensive training program that concentrates on product knowledge, sales techniques, and customer relationship management. Provide ongoing guidance to help your team members sharpen their skills and exceed their goals.
Regularly measure your team's performance using clear metrics and feedback. Reward successes and address areas for improvement. By creating a positive and supportive culture, you can inspire your team to consistently generate exceptional results.
